Job Summary


The Digital Marketer will manage and execute all digital marketing activities, including social media content, website management, e-commerce platforms, email marketing, and advertising campaigns, to drive brand awareness and customer engagement.






Key Responsibilities


Manage and create content for all social media channels.


Upload and engage with content on YouTube.


Oversee sponsored ad campaigns and performance.


Manage newsletter marketing and communications.


Build visually appealing sales conversion and landing pages aligned with brand standards.


Develop and execute creative digital marketing strategies across platforms.


Create graphics, posters, video cut-outs, and other media assets.


Maintain monthly social media and email marketing calendars.


Post engaging content daily on all social media channels.


Manage stakeholder communications on social media.


Manage online e-commerce store on WordPress and related web pages.


Optimize website content and SEO performance.


Oversee online advertising platforms and budgets.


Monitor, analyze, and report on social media performance, recommending improvements.


Required Qualifications


Minimum HND / B.Sc qualification.


At least 1 year of work experience.


Computer literate with excellent communication, writing, and graphics design skills.


Good people skills and friendly disposition.



Understanding of social media trends, dynamics, and algorithms.


Knowledge of SEO, keyword optimization, and Google ranking.


Ability to use WordPress, Elementor, and manage sales/conversion landing pages.


Experience with e-commerce platforms like WooCommerce, TikTok Shop, Instagram Shop.


Ability to manage newsletters using tools like Mailchimp.


Graphic design skills using tools such as Canva.


Content marketing and storytelling expertise.


Ability to write high-converting marketing emails, captions, and short-form videos.
